Frequently asked questions

Is Reliance Standard Life a good annuity company?
Reliance Standard Life earns an average rating of 4.0/5 across the 11 products we've reviewed, and A.M. Best rates the carrier A++ for financial strength.
What are the fees for Reliance Standard Life annuities?
Fee structures vary by product. Optional income riders on Reliance Standard Life products carry disclosed charges — for example Enhanced Death Benefit (Reliance Accumulator 10): 0.40% annually . See each product review for the full fee detail.
What is the surrender period for Reliance Standard Life annuities?
Surrender periods on Reliance Standard Life's current lineup run 5–10 years, depending on the product. Most products allow an annual free-withdrawal amount before charges apply — the product table above shows each product's surrender length, and each review covers the exact schedule.
